Day trading happens to be an exciting way of making money in the financial markets. Investors who engage in day trading trade financial securities all in a day’s work in an attempt to cash in swift earnings.

Grasping day trading is essential because it allows traders to make numerous trades within a single trading day. They take advantage of small price movements and gain rapid profits, shortening their exposure to risks associated with holding positions overnight.

Numerous factors affect the success of day trading. Firstly, understanding the market is vital. To deal successfully, traders have to have a keen understanding regarding the market conditions. Having a clear understanding of technical analysis and chart patterns helps to identify potential trading opportunities.

Another key aspect, the traders must possess a solid trading plan. The strategy provides a set framework of the trader's buying and selling actions, helping to eliminate mendacious trades. It also incorporates risk management strategies to minimize potential losses.

Another important aspect is the discipline. Successful traders follow their trading plans no matter what, and they refuse to let emotions dictate their trading decisions. This stance decreases the chances of making costly mistakes.

In spite of the potential for significant profits, day trading is not free from risks. Such trading requires steady monitoring of market conditions, and day trading even small market changes can possess a significant impact on returns.

In conclusion, day trading is a rewarding but demanding financial strategy. It requires a thorough understanding of the market, a solid trading plan, and strict discipline. With these elements at hand, one can choose to venture into the thrilling world of day trading, hopefully reaping considerable rewards. However, the risks associated should never be overlooked, as they could swiftly turn considerable profits into significant losses.
